Prime Minister Hon. Gaston Browne has called for a Summit between CARICOM and the European Union to be hosted in the region.
He made the call during an engagement with European Commission President Ursula von der Leyen during the Caricom Heads of Government Meeting, which is underway in Barbados.
Prime Minister Browne says the summit would discuss a broad range of issues, including trade, artificial intelligence, climate change and reparations.
The proposed summit was warmly received by CARICOM Heads and the European delegation.
The Prime Minister also explained that persistent misunderstandings regarding the management of Citizenship by Investment Programmes in the region would require further dialogue to ensure that European leaders understood the importance of these programmes to the development of the region.
He also assured the European delegation that the necessary due diligence was being adhered throughout the management of these programmes.
